The Rise of Commodity Mobile Surveillance Kits
The mobile threat landscape has shifted from fragmented, niche exploits to highly sophisticated, accessible toolkits. The emergence of ZeroDayRAT in early 2026 marks a critical inflection point in mobile surveillance. Unlike traditional malware that required nation-state resources, this cross-platform toolkit provides a comprehensive C2 dashboard for managing infected Android and iOS devices. By enabling features like live microphone access, GPS tracking, and notification harvesting, ZeroDayRAT democratizes the ability to conduct high-level mobile surveillance, effectively lowering the barrier to entry for non-state actors and cybercriminals.
Zero-Click Exploits and the Erosion of Perimeter Security
Modern mobile malware increasingly relies on zero-click exploits—attacks that require no user interaction, such as clicking a link or opening a file, to compromise a device. These exploits often leverage unpatched vulnerabilities in system-level frameworks, such as messaging services or media libraries. Because these attacks occur in the background, they are notoriously difficult to detect through standard mobile forensics. As seen in historical cases like ForcedEntry, even robust security features like Apple’s BlastDoor can be bypassed by sophisticated chains. For professionals relying on encrypted communications, the threat is not just the interception of data in transit, but the total compromise of the endpoint itself, rendering end-to-end encryption moot if the device’s input/output streams are being mirrored at the kernel level.
Hardware Surveillance and the Limits of Software Defense
While software-based security updates are essential, they are often reactive. The persistent threat of cellphone spyware has forced a shift toward hardware-modified phones for high-stakes environments. Standard consumer devices, even when fully patched, remain vulnerable to supply chain attacks and firmware-level persistence. Threat actors are increasingly targeting the baseband and peripheral hardware to maintain access even after a factory reset. For corporate and government entities, relying solely on consumer-grade OS security is no longer sufficient. The Persistence of Mobile Banking and Credential Theft
Beyond surveillance, the financial motivation for mobile malware remains a primary driver. New variants of banking Trojans and overlay attacks are becoming more aggressive, often targeting cryptocurrency wallets and UPI platforms. These threats frequently utilize accessibility services to bypass user permissions, allowing the malware to read screen content and inject malicious inputs. As mobile devices become the primary endpoint for both personal and corporate finance, the convergence of surveillance and financial theft in a single malware package—as observed in the latest ZeroDayRAT iterations—represents a significant escalation in risk for the average user and the enterprise alike.
